This is a story about women who have big and loud family. Also, her relatives respect traditions. And her father, who is the head of the family, is very patriotic Greek.

So, in the begining Toula is her family’s black sheep. She is 30 years old, unmarried and she doesn’t really want to give birth to children and follow the path of her parents.

But everything changes when she decide to go to college and get her own job. Independens makes her happier.

After some time, she meets a man and falls in love with him. And here the problems begin. Her family at first does not accept her non-Greek guy at all.

Ian’s patience and a sense of humor allow him to gradually make friends with the whole extended family of Toula.
